Why is liquid cooling important for energy storage systems?
With sustainability and high-performance applications becoming a priority, liquid cooling is emerging as the most effective technology for energy storage systems. Effective cooling is crucial in battery storage systems to prevent overheating, ensure longer battery lifespan, and optimize efficiency.

What are the benefits of a liquid cooled storage container?
The reduced size of the liquid-cooled storage container has many beneficial ripple effects. For example, reduced size translates into easier, more efficient, and lower-cost installations. “You can deliver your battery unit fully populated on a big truck. That means you don't have to load the battery modules on-site,” Bradshaw says.
The energy storage liquid cooling system is mainly composed of a liquid cooling unit, a liquid cooling plate, a circulation pipeline, and a quick-connect plug. Unlike traditional air cooling, liquid-based solutions offer 30-50% higher heat dissipation efficiency – a critical factor for lithium-ion batteries operating at 45°C+ env Modern energy storage. . By maintaining a consistent temperature, liquid cooling systems prevent the overheating that can lead to equipment failure and reduced efficiency.

For every new 5-MWh lithium-iron phosphate (LFP) energy storage container on the market, one thing is certain: a liquid cooling system will be used for temperature control. BESS manufacturers are forgoing bulky, noisy and energy-sucking HVAC systems for more dependable coolant-based options. · The chiller features a compact design, easy installation, and strong adaptability. The coolant, typically a specialized fluid with high heat transfer capabilities, is circulated through channels or plates in close proximity to the battery cells or modules.
